      Welcome to my STEM portfolio!  My name is Cassidy Craig, and I am a member of the 2017 class at Roland Park Country School.  My involvement in the STEM Institute began in ninth grade during my first year at Roland Park Country School.  I loved being able to take classes with others who share the same passion and interest in science, technology, engineering, and mathematics.  I have taken four semesters of STEM classes during high school, participated in a summer intership, and conducted a long-term research project.  During the summer of 2015, I enrolled in a summer intership through the Environmental Science Summer Research Experience for Young Women (E.S.S.R.E.).  While an intern, I studied the phosphorus levels in the soil at Roland Park Country School, and I published a paper on the Influence of Stream Flow on the Moisture and Phosphorus Levels in the Adjacent Soil.
